U.S. women rout Japanese in World Cup final, Congress tweets

Posted by Jenna Ebersole on July 6, 2015

Congressional staff and members tweeted cheers and disbelief as American women took to the field and scored four goals in the first 16 minutes of the women's World Cup final Sunday night, beginning with a Carli Lloyd hat trick and ending with a 5-2 win.

These are their top tweets:
